Dalton Seals won the Pro-Am class with an eighth overall . The Yamaha rider swept all 10 tests in his division . Meanwhile , Tyler Braniff was top Amateur , winning the Open A class on a Yamaha .
Michael McLean rounded out the top 10 overall and fourth in the Pro2 division .
AmPro Yamaha ’ s Rachel Archer topped the Women ’ s Pro class , beating out Magna1 Husqvarna ’ s Tayla Jones and Husqvarna rider Allie Spurgeon .
